A law firm is seeking a skilled Mid-To-Senior Level Corporate Healthcare Transactional Associate Attorney to join their team. This role offers the opportunity to work alongside a group of talented attorneys providing strategic legal guidance to some of the most dynamic and innovative healthcare clients in the country. The successful candidate will handle a variety of complex transactions, including mergers and acquisitions, asset and equity acquisition deals, venture capital, and private equity investments, as well as joint ventures. The associate will also assist clients with corporate formation, operational strategy, and day-to-day legal matters.Key Responsibilities:Work closely with a team of attorneys to provide legal counsel to healthcare clients, helping them achieve business objectives.Advise clients on a wide range of healthcare-related transactions, including mergers and acquisitions, asset and equity acquisitions, and joint ventures.Handle venture capital and private equity investments, including deal structuring, negotiations, and documentation.Assist with corporate formation and capital raises, providing strategic legal advice on organizational workflow and operational matters.Negotiate contracts and manage other day-to-day corporate issues for clients.Collaborate with clients directly to understand their business needs, offering tailored legal advice and representation.Manage projects, ensuring timelines and legal standards are met while communicating progress with clients and third-party advisors.Requirements:4-6 years of experience in mergers and acquisitions, private equity, or related transactional work, particularly in the healthcare sector.Strong understanding of corporate law, healthcare regulations, and transactional processes.Ability to work independently and as part of a collaborative legal team.Excellent oral communication, writing, and research skills.Proven anal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to develop legal strategies and provide actionable advice.Demonstrated ability to take ownership of projects and manage relationships with clients and external advisors.Education and Certifications:Juris Doctor (J.D.) from an accredited law school with outstanding academic credentials.Admission to the District of Columbia (DC) Bar is required.Preferred Skills:Experience working with healthcare clients or in the healthcare sector.Strong negotiation and contract drafting abilities.Ability to manage multiple transactions simultaneously and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.Proficiency in understanding and applying healthcare regulatory frameworks within corporate transactions.Job Location:
